IBM And Lehman Brothers to Invest in Chinese Businesses
Abstract:
BEIJING, China - 30 Oct 2006: IBM (NYSE: IBM) and Lehman Brothers (NYSE: LEH) announced today they are teaming up to create the China Investment Fund with an initial capitalization of $180 million to drive the financial and business transformation of Chinese enterprises through innovative business practices and technology.
